COMPETENCES OF THE SPORTS PROFESSIONAL
Sports Professionals:
1 develop their Sports Professional identity in terms of professional proficiency
The general professional competences are defined as follows:
Pursues a methodical and evidence-based approach
Collaborates in teams and networks
Communicates effectively
Functions effectively in an international and intercultural environment
Acts responsibly and demonstrates engaged citizenship.
